The Role of Experience in Shaping Knowledge: An Epistemology Overview

Epistemology, the branch of philosophy concerned with the nature and scope of knowledge, often delves into the connection between experience and understanding. Experience-based knowledge, or empiricism, underscores the significance of sensory perception and lived experiences as primary drivers for acquiring knowledge. This stance contrasts with rationalism, which emphasizes reason as the fundamental source of knowing. By examining how experience molds our cognition, we appreciate the profound effect it has on knowledge construction.

Empiricism: Knowledge Grounded in Experience

Empiricism posits that all knowledge is rooted in sensory experience. Pioneers of this theory, such as John Locke, George Berkeley, and David Hume, assert that the human mind begins as a blank slate, or "tabula rasa." Through interaction with the world, sensory inputs gradually construct our understanding of reality. This approach implies that without experiential input, cognitive growth remains stunted.

"No man's knowledge here can go beyond his experience." — John Locke

Experience provides the raw data that our minds process and interpret. For instance, children learn to recognize objects, develop language skills, and understand social norms by interacting with their environment and observing others. As adults, experiences continue to shape our perspectives, influencing professional expertise, interpersonal relationships, and personal beliefs.

Perception, Observation, and Experimentation

Within the empirical framework, perception plays a crucial role. Our sensory experiences—sight, sound, taste, touch, and smell—form the basis of our observations. These perceptions are not merely passive receipts of information but undergo active interpretation and integration by our minds. This process highlights the subjective nature of knowledge, where individual experiences can lead to different understandings of the same phenomenon.

Observation extends our experiential knowledge through systematic investigation. This method is fundamental in the sciences, where empirical data collected through controlled experiments contribute to broader scientific knowledge. The scientific method exemplifies empiricism in action—hypotheses are tested against observable evidence, and theories evolve based on experimental outcomes.

The Interplay of Rationalism and Empiricism

While empiricism emphasizes experience, rationalism highlights the role of innate ideas and reasoning. Figures like René Descartes argue that certain concepts, such as mathematics and logic, exist independently of experience and are accessible through pure thought. However, modern epistemology often seeks a synthetic approach, recognizing the value of both empirical data and rational interpretation.

"There are two kinds of truths: those of reasoning and those of fact. Truths of reasoning are necessary and their opposite is impossible; truths of fact, however, are contingent and their opposite is possible." — Gottfried Wilhelm Leibniz

Knowledge construction frequently involves an interplay between the two: empirical observations provide the content, while rational processes structure and interpret that content. This combination allows for a more comprehensive understanding, where empirical evidence informs logical reasoning and vice versa.

The Transformative Power of Experience

Experience not only provides immediate knowledge but also has a transformative power that shapes cognitive and emotional development. For example, personal experiences of hardship can lead to a deeper understanding of resilience and empathy, enhancing one's emotional intelligence. Cultural experiences broaden our worldview, fostering a more profound appreciation for diversity and complexity.

Moreover, transformative learning theory posits that critical reflection on experiences can radically change our perspectives. This reflective process can lead to more profound shifts in understanding, challenging previously held beliefs and assumptions.
